如何在Clash中导入规则文件

在使用 Clash 作为代理工具的过程中,导入规则文件是一项非常重要的操作。通过导入规则文件,用户可以轻松地进行网络请求的分流和控制。本篇文章将详细介绍如何在 Clash 中正确导入规则文件,包括支持的文件格式、使用的步骤以及一些常见的疑问答复。

什么是规则文件?

规则文件是用来定义网络请求的处理策略,包括指定哪些请求通过代理、哪些请求直接连接等。它通常以特定格式编写,可为用户提供灵活的网络管理方式。


Clash支持的规则文件格式

  • yaml:是最常用的文档格式之一,Clash的配置文件和规则文件都支持使用YAML格式。
  • json:Clash较新的版本也加入了对JSON格式的支持。
  • txt:一些基本的文本格式的规则文件也能被导入,但支持的功能有限。

如何导入规则文件到Clash

导入规则文件的步骤较为简单,但需确保文件格式正确。以下是操作方法:

1. 准备规则文件

确保你有一个有效的规则文件,格式应为 yamljson,同时文件内容应符合Clash规则的要求。
常见的规则文件包括:

  • Clash基本规则文件例子
  • 自定义规则文件
  • 订阅链接中的规则文件

2. 打开Clash客户端

使用 Clash 时,确保已经成功安装并运行了客户端。

3. 进入配置文件界面

Clash 的主界面中,常见步骤为点击上方的设置图标或“配置”选项,以进入配置文件的编辑界面。

4. 导入规则文件

在配置文件界面的导入选项里,选择能够上传文件或输入规则链接的选项:

  • 如果是文件导入,直接点击“选择文件”,找到准备好的yamljson文件并打开。
  • 如果是URL导入,粘贴包含规则文件的链接,进行订阅。

5. 保存并应用规则

确定导入无误后,不要忘记保存配置,并且重新加载 Clash 或重启应用以确保新规则生效。


常见问题FAQ

1. Clash怎么识别规则格式?

Clash会根据文件的扩展名来识别规则格式,如 yamljson。确保文件规范可以避免格式解析错误。

2. 导入的规则文件内容不生效怎么办?

如果导入后发现规则文件内容不生效,可以考虑以下几种情况:

  • 检查文件格式是否支持
  • 查看是否有语法错误
  • 重新加载 Clash 以完成配置重启
  • 确保网络连接是否正常

3. 如何获取Clash的最新规则订阅?

可以通过访问特定服务提供商的网站获取最新的Clash规则订阅链接,通常这些链接会包含用户最新的规则和代理信息。

4. 修改规则文件时需要注意哪些?

修改规则文件时应注意以下几点:

  • 保持文件格式一致性
  • 符合YAML或JSON的语法规则
  • 修改后务必保存,再重新上传使用

5. 可以在Clash中导入多个规则文件吗?

Clash自身支持从同一来源订阅多种规则文件,但不允许直接导入多个文件。用户可以将多个规则合并为一个文件上传。


结论

本文对 Clash 中的规则文件导入进行了详细说明。在实际操作中,遵循正确的步骤和注意事项是确保顺利导入规则文件和高效使用 Clash 的关键。如果在使用过程中遇到任何问题,可以返回查看本指南或查阅相关文档以获得帮助。希望每位用户都能通过 Clash 实现更高效的网络管理。

正文完
 0